CategoryTheory.Mod.forget
{C : Type u₁} →
[inst : CategoryTheory.Category.{v₁, u₁} C] →
[inst_1 : CategoryTheory.MonoidalCategory C] →
{D : Type u₂} →
[inst_2 : CategoryTheory.Category.{v₂, u₂} D] →
[inst_3 : CategoryTheory.MonoidalCategory.MonoidalLeftAction C D] →
(A : C) → [inst_4 : CategoryTheory.MonObj A] → CategoryTheory.Functor (CategoryTheory.Mod D A) DThe forgetful functor from module objects to the ambient category.
